node-todo-lyle

```bash yarn init -y ```

Usage no npm install needed!

<script type="module">
  import nodeTodoLyle from 'https://cdn.skypack.dev/node-todo-lyle';
</script>

README

TODO项目搭建

1,初始化项目

yarn init -y 

2,运行js文件

node *.js  //运行当前文件夹中的代码

3,引入commander.js

4,引入Inquirer.js

5,发布

  1. 切换回npmjs源

    yrm use npm https://registry.npmjs.org/
    
  2. node shebang

    在cli.js顶部添加如下代码
    #!/usr/bin/env node
    
  3. 调整package.json包

    "bin": {
        "todo": "cli.js"
      },
      "files": ["*.js"],
    
  4. 发布

    npm addUser
    npm publish
    
  5. 更新

    更新代码
    修改package.json中version值
    npm publish
    

    使用

    1. install

      yarn global add node-todo-lyle(默认最新版本,更新也可以使用此方式)
      yarn global add node-todo-lyle@laster(可以指定版本号)
      
    2. use

      todo //展示所有项目名
      todo add [任务名]	//往数据库中写入任务
      todo clear //清空数据库中所有的任务
      
    3. 查询版本号

      todo --version
      
    4. remove

      yarn global remove node-todo-lyle